CAF Updates AFCON 2025 Records With Morocco As Champions

The Confederation of African Football (CAF) has officially revised its records to designate the host nation, Morocco, as the champions of the 2025 Africa Cup of Nations.

Official updates on the CAF website as of Monday confirm that Morocco is now listed as the winner of the TotalEnergies CAF AFCON Morocco 2025, with Senegal recorded as the runners-up and Nigeria placed in third.

This administrative change follows a March 18 ruling by the CAF Appeals Board which overturned the original on-field result of the final played in Rabat on January 18.

On the pitch, Senegal had initially secured a 1-0 victory in extra time following a goal by Pape Gueye, but the match was defined by a chaotic sequence where Senegalese players staged a brief walk-off to protest a controversial stoppage-time penalty awarded to Morocco.

The CAF Appeals Board determined that these actions constituted a forfeit under Article 84 of the AFCON Regulations. Consequently, the final has been officially recorded as a 3-0 victory for Morocco, granting them their second continental title.

In a media statement, CAF clarified the decision by stating, “The Senegal National Team is declared to have forfeited the Final Match… with the result of the Match being recorded as 3–0 in favour of the Fédération Royale Marocaine de Football.”

The ruling has sparked significant global debate, with critics arguing that such a decision undermines the fundamental spirit of the game as played on the field.

In response, the Senegalese football federation has condemned the verdict and confirmed its intention to appeal the matter to the Court of Arbitration for Sport (CAS), a process that could take up to a year to resolve.

Despite the backlash, CAF President Patrice Motsepe defended the integrity of the process.

He emphasized the necessity of adhering to the competition’s legal framework, stating that no nation would receive special treatment and stressing the importance of “upholding the integrity of the competition’s regulations.”
